THE CHEETAH GIRLS (RECORDING ARTISTS)
'The Cheetah Girls' is an American girl group created by The Walt Disney Company, and made famous by the eponymous Disney Channel original film.

TCG
The Cheetah Girls have been working on their official debut album since January, 2006. However, when filming and recording for The Cheetah Girls 2 came up, the album was put on hold. "We'll be making a real album, not a soundtrack", Adrienne Bailon says. "Some of the music on there will be produced by will.i.am from the Black Eyed Peas", she says. "It's important for people to see us as a real musical group. We have all this great marketing around us, with the movies and other things. But we are a musical group."
In an interview with Billboard about the album, Sabrina Bryan stated that the girls worked on writing for the album on their Party's Just Begun tour and that they hope to gather an audience of older fans while simultaneously staying true to their younger fan base.[3]. Bryan also stated that the girls would work with producers they've worked with in the past as well as exploring new producers, such as Timbaland.[3]. It was also stated that the album would be released on Hollywood Records.[3]. Group member, Adrienne Bailon also announced that Girls Just Want to Have Fun will be their first single from the album. In an interview with teen magazine ''Bop'', the girls confirmed that they had already recorded tracks for this album, although they declined to say which ones.

As of April 2007, the album was untitled and the only confirmed tracks were ''Girls Just Want to Have Fun'' , ''Cheetah-licious'' and ''Falling For You''. Also, the release date of the album was confirmed as June 19, 2007, however in late March 2007, the album was pushed back and is now set to be released on September 25, 2007 featuring production from Jonathan "J.R." Rotem of Britney Spears and Rihanna fame.[6]
It was also announced in early spring of 2007, that the release of the Girls' version of ''Girls Just Want to Have Fun'' had been cancelled so they could instead release ''So This Is Love'' in its place.
The song is a cover from the 1950 Disney version of Cinderella and will appear on the album Disneymania 5. A music video was shot for the single in Los Angeles over two days.[7] It was rumored to be added to the tracklisting of the new album, but this was later found to be faulse.
Recently in an issue of Hip-Hop Weekly Magazine, where Adrienne was being interviewed, the title of this album was confirmed to be ''Who We Are''.[8] However, the title was changed to ''TCG'' in August 2007.[2]
The track "So Bring It On" will act as the album's first single. It was also performed at the closing ceremonies of the 2007 Disney Channel Games, however only the group's performance of ''Strut was aired on Disney Channel on August 25, 2007. The girls also stated in the DVD to their CD/DVD combo that, with this album, the fans will get to know them as "Adrienne, Sabrina, and Kiely" and not as their characters from the films.
Also recently announced, ''Fuego'' will be the second single from the album[10]. Kiely said she was interested in directing the video.10 The song samples Lionel Richie's "All Night Long,"[11] and the video will be a "destination video" with a luau theme and will be filmed in an "exotic" location.10

Awards
★ Radio Disney's Song Of The Year Award (2003, Cinderella)
★ Radio Disney's best song from a TV-movie (2003, Cinderella)
★ National Association for Multi-ethnicity in Communications Awards' Best Music Video Award (2007, Strut)[12]
★ Radio Disney's Best Dance Style Award (2007)[13]
★ Radio Disney's Best Group Award (2007)[13]
★ Radio Disney's Best Song To Wake Up To Award (2007, Step Up) [13]
★ Radio Disney's Best Song To Dance To Award (2007, Strut) [13]
